Chrysler Launches Special 50th Anniversary Hemi Product Line

With celebrations of the 50th anniversary of the iconic 426 Hemi engine already underway, Chrysler and Mopar are launching an exclusive merchandise product line featuring the brand new 50 Years of Hemi logo.

The product line consists of more than 50 unique items and include merchandise such as clothing, decorative lighting, clocks and even stools and pub tables. Can’t a afford a 1970s Hemi? No problem, you can have that Hemi Orange elephant logo on several products.

For instance, Mopar offers a 50th Anniversary neon sign at $395.00, a medallion with a wooden display box for $83.95 and special journal books for only $16.95. You can even have a Hemi-branded 17-inch wall mirror if you’re willing to spend $72 for it.

As far as clothing goes, enthusiasts can choose from V-neck t-shirts, lightweight pullover hoodies, color-block pullover hoodies and knit jackets for prices between $26.95 and $54.95. All new items are available as we speak via WearMopar.com.

Introduced in 1964, the 426 (7.0-liter) V8 Hemi engine won the NASCAR championship the same year and helped Don Garlits break the 200 mile per hour (322 km/h) barrier in quarter mile drag racing. The engine was offered in production vehicles beginning 1966 and became a musclecar era icon.

The list of street vehicles that were powered by “The Elephant’ include the Dodge Coronet, Dodge Charger, Dodge Challenger, Plymouth Belvedere, Plymouth Barracuda or the Plymouth Road Runner.
